net-print/libppd: Reapply "make sure elibtoolize is applied"

This reapplies commit 9b9b76458658558db32f55c4a608e8bc6ce97751.

In commit 7be0a28087f6666aeba8065c639ddc7ea2316fa6, we temporarily moved
from elibtoolize to eautoreconf due to applying a patch to Makefile.am,
and later in commit 7eba3af91f1fd96ebb7491890479e7aef6c649ac we imported
a new release that had that patch applied and instead of reverting to
the elibtoolize, the entire src_prepare was dropped altogether.

The original reason for making sure elibtoolize is applied, remains
valid, so restore that.

diff --git a/net-print/libppd/libppd-2.1_beta1-r1.ebuild b/net-print/libppd/libppd-2.1_beta1-r1.ebuild
index c70af2d7b9da..29d10e2d9447 100644
--- a/net-print/libppd/libppd-2.1_beta1-r1.ebuild
+++ b/net-print/libppd/libppd-2.1_beta1-r1.ebuild
@@ -3,6 +3,8 @@
 
 EAPI=8
 
+inherit libtool
+
 DESCRIPTION="Legacy library for PPD files, split out of cups-filters"
 HOMEPAGE="https://github.com/OpenPrinting/libppd"
 SRC_URI="https://github.com/OpenPrinting/libppd/releases/download/${PV/_beta/b}/${P/_beta/b}.tar.xz"
@@ -35,6 +37,11 @@ PATCHES=(
 	"${FILESDIR}"/${P}-CVE-2024-47175.patch
 )
 
+src_prepare() {
+	default
+	elibtoolize
+}
+
 src_configure() {
 	local myeconfargs=(
 		--localstatedir="${EPREFIX}"/var
